Which of the following is NOT a trust-buster in the workplace?

Explanation:
Trust in the workplace rests on reliability, honesty, and respect. Integrity embodies those qualities—being truthful, keeping promises, and doing the right thing even when it’s difficult. That consistency and honesty build trust, because coworkers know they can depend on you and feel safe making plans and decisions with you. Insincerity undermines trust because it signals that words don’t match intentions, creating doubt about what you’ll actually do. A poor work ethic erodes trust too, since unreliability and sloppy effort make others worry about whether tasks will be completed well or on time. Self-absorbed behavior shows that others’ needs and input aren’t valued, which hindrances collaboration and lowers team morale. So, integrity does not break trust; it strengthens it, making it the answer that best fits the question.
